Barbell Flat Bench Press

Chest

1. Lie flat on your back holding the barbell above you. Your hands should be on the bar in a position that is slightly wider than your chest.
2. As we lower the bar to our chest, let your elbows aim straight down to the floor. We do not want them to flare out.
3. Have the bar slightly touch or hover just above your chest.
4. Using your chest, push the bar back up to the starting position.
- Keep the Barbell in line with your mid to lower chest.
- For better form, push your feet firmly into the ground and keep your lower back flat on the bench. As we go heavier, we may lift our pelvis off of the bench, but our goal is to keep an activated core and keep that back flat.
